lululemon athletica (NASDAQ:LULU – Get Free Report) had its price target lowered by equities researchers at Barclays from $161.00 to $113.00 in a research report issued on Friday,MarketScreener reports. Barclays‘s target price would indicate a potential downside of 9.54% from the stock’s current price.
Several other equities research analysts have also commented on LULU. JPMorgan Chase & Co. reduced their price target on shares of lululemon athletica from $173.00 to $149.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a report on Friday. Piper Sandler lowered their target price on shares of lululemon athletica from $130.00 to $110.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a research note on Friday. Evercore reduced their target price on lululemon athletica from $175.00 to $130.00 in a research report on Wednesday. BNP Paribas Exane downgraded shares of lululemon athletica from a “neutral” rating to an “underperform” rating and set a $88.00 target price on the stock. in a research report on Friday. Finally, Telsey Advisory Group cut their price target on shares of lululemon athletica from $175.00 to $122.00 and set a “market perform” rating on the stock in a research note on Friday.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, one has issued a Buy rating, twenty-eight have assigned a Hold rating and three have given a Sell r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the company has an average r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$179.55.

lululemon athletica Stock Down 0.9%
lululemon athletica (NASDAQ:LULU –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, June 4th. The apparel retailer reported $1.69 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$1.67 by $0.02. lululemon athletica had a return on equity of 34.82% and a net margin of 14.22%.The business had revenue of $2.47 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.43 billion.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 4.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$2.60 EPS. lululemon athletica has set its FY 2026 guidance at 10.950-11.150 EPS and its Q2 2026 guidance at 1.760-1.810 EPS. Equities analysts anticipate that lululemon athletica will post 12.26 earnings per share for the current year.

lululemon athletica Company Profile
lululemon athletica inc. is a design-focused athletic apparel company known for performance-oriented apparel, footwear and accessories. The company’s product portfolio centers on technical apparel for yoga, running, training and everyday active lifestyle use and includes tops, bottoms, outerwear, underwear, bags and a growing footwear assortment. lululemon emphasizes fabric science and product innovation, marketing garments that blend performance features with lifestyle styling.
Products are developed in-house and produced through a network of third-party manufacturers.
